I. PROPOSED ACQUISITION OF 50% EQUITY INTEREST IN NETHERLANDS SPV COMPANY BY GFL INTERNATIONAL WHICH INVOLVES MINING RIGHTS INVESTMENT AND THE PROVISION OF FINANCIAL ASSISTANCE FOR LMSA, A WHOLLY-OWNED SUBSIDIARY OF NETHERLANDS SPV COMPANY

At the 28th meeting of the fifth session of the board of directors of the Company held on June 11, 2021, the resolution in relation to acquisition of 50% equity interest in Netherlands SPV company by GFL International which involves mining rights investment and the provision of financial assistance for LMSA, a wholly-owned subsidiary of Netherlands SPV company was considered and passed, approving the acquisition of 50% equity interest in Netherlands SPV company (the “ Netherlands SPV Company ”) (the name of which has not yet been determined and is subject to the final name registered with Netherlands Companies Registry) by GFL International, a whollyowned subsidiary of the Company at a price of US$130 million with its own funds. Upon the completion of the transaction, GFL International will hold 50% interest in Netherlands SPV Company, and Firefinch Limited (the “ Firefinch ”) will hold 50% interest in Netherlands SPV Company. The management of the Company will be authorized to deal with relevant matters in the transaction at its sole discretion.

Upon the completion of the transaction, GFL International will be granted the consent to, as the case may be, provide financial assistance with an amount of not exceeding US$40 million to LMSA, a wholly-owned subsidiary of Netherlands SPV Company, to help LMSA to develop and construct the Goulamina spodumene mine project.

Upon the completion of the transaction, the Company will obtain such number of seats in the board of directors of Netherlands SPV Company as representing 50% voting rights in Netherlands SPV Company, and Netherlands SPV Company will control the board of directors of LMSA through mandate voting system.

Basic information on the counterparty

Firefinch Limited, incorporated in April 2005, is an Australian listed company, with the Australian Stock Exchange stock code of FFX and the company number of 113931105. Its registered office is located at Unit 18, Spectrum Building, 100–104 Railway Road, Subiaco, 6008. As of the date of this announcement, the issued share capital of Firefinch is 783,142,641 shares, and CITICORP NOMINEES PTY LIMITED owns 4.13% equity interest in Firefinch. Firefinch is principally engaged in the development of minerals such as gold and lithium mines in Mali. Formerly known as Mali Lithium Limited, it changed its name to Firefinch Limited in October 2020.

Firefinch holds 100% equity interest in Timbuktu Resources Sarl (the “ TR ”) and 100% equity interest in LMSA through Goulamina Holdings, its wholly-owned subsidiary. The procedures for transfer of the mining rights of Goulamina spodumene mine project in Mali held by TR are in progress and such mining rights shall be transferred to LMSA before the effective date of the acquisition agreement.

Basic information on the subject matter of the transaction and the target of Financial Assistance

(i) Basic information on the subject matter of the transaction

Netherlands SPV Company is a proposed newly established wholly-owned subsidiary in Netherlands of Goulamina Holdings, a wholly-owned subsidiary of Firefinch. Its main business will be mineral resources investment and trading, and it has not yet been established. Prior to the implementation of the transaction, Firefinch intends to transfer 100% equity interest in LMSA held by Goulamina Holdings to Netherlands SPV Company, which will indirectly own the interest in Goulamina spodumene mine project in Mali through the 100% equity interest held by it in LMSA.

Information on the mining right involved

  1. Goulamina owns the spodumene mine project in southern Mali, which currently holds one mining license:
Mining right license number Torakoro Exploitation Permit PE19/25
Mining right owner TR
Geographic location Southern Mali in Africa
Mining minerals Spodumene mine
Mining area 100 square kilometers
Date of acquisition August 23, 2019
Expiry date 30 Years

– 6 –

LETTER FROM THE BOARD

  1. The method, date and examination and approval department for the ownership change of the mining right in recent three years:

According to relevant regulations of the Mining Law in Mali, the mining right was approved by Mali government on August 23, 2019 to be held by TR, a wholly-owned subsidiary of Firefinch. There has been no change in the ownership of the mining right up till now.

  1. The main product of the spodumene mine and its usage and product selling methods:

The main product of the mine is spodumene, which is mainly used as the raw material of basic lithium salt products (industrial-grade/battery-grade lithium carbonate, industrial-grade/battery-grade lithium chloride and industrial grade/battery-grade lithium hydroxide). The mine completes the sale of its products through directly or indirectly supplying raw material to basic lithium salt products producers.

Major terms of the agreement

The Company and GFL International, a wholly-owned subsidiary of the Company, intend to enter into the binding term sheet agreement with Firefinch and its whollyowned subsidiary (the “ Agreement ”), the major term of which are as follows:

  1. GFL International will acquire 50% equity interest in Netherlands SPV Company held by Firefinch at a price of US$130 million, and Netherlands SPV Company will obtain 100% equity interest in LMSA. The transaction price will be paid in two instalments. The first instalment, being US$39 million, will be paid by GFL International upon the fulfilment of the condition precedent for the Agreement, and GFL International will obtain 15% equity interest in Netherlands SPV Company. Firefinch will assist GFL International to deal with the delivery of the equity interest; and the remaining balance will be paid within 10 trading days after the board of directors of LMSA considers and decides on the development and construction of Goulamina Spodumene Mine Project (the “ Final Decision ”).

  2. GFL International will assist LMSA to obtain debt funds with an amount of not less than US$64 million from third-party banks or other financial institutions, which will be granted at a reasonable commercial interest rate agreed on by the parties, to assist LMSA to develop and construct Goulamina spodumene mine project; GFL International may also choose to provide not more than US$40 million of financial assistance directly to LMSA. The main contents of the financial assistance are as follows:

  3. (i) Purpose of the financial assistance: to assist LMSA to develop and construct Goulamina spodumene mine project

  4. (ii) Amount of the financial assistance: GFL International can provide not more than US$40 million of financial assistance in total to LMSA based on actual situation

– 8 –

LETTER FROM THE BOARD

  • (iii) Source of the funds: self-owned funds

  • (iv) Annual interest rate: not more than SOFR + 6%

  • (v) Term: 5 years from the first provision of financial assistance

  • (vi) Provision of financial assistance to LMSA by other shareholders: other shareholders have not provided LMSA with financial assistance on same conditions in proportion to their respective capital contribution

  • (vii) Repayment guarantee and counter-guarantee measures: LMSA will repay the borrowings out of its operating income, while Netherlands SPV Company, as the guarantor of the financial assistance, will use the equity interest held by it in LMSA and the mining rights held by LMSA to provide the guarantee.

  • Upon the completion of the transaction, the Company will obtain such number of seats in the board of directors of Netherlands SPV Company as representing 50% voting rights in Netherlands SPV Company, and Netherlands SPV Company will control the board of directors of LMSA through mandate voting system.

  • Upon the completion of the investment, the Company will obtain the offtake right of 50% of the annual production capacity of the first phase of the Goulamina project being approximately 455,000 tons of spodumene concentrate. If the Company directly provides financial assistance or assists LMSA to obtain debt funds from third-party banks or other financial institutions, it may obtain the offtake right of the remaining 50% production capacity of the first phase of the project.

The pricing basis and principles of the transaction

The total amount of the acquisition of 50% equity interest in Netherlands SPV Company by GFL International is US$130 million and such transaction price has been determined after arm’s length negotiation with the seller based on adequate technical, financial and legal due diligence conducted on Goulamina spodumene mine project by the Company and its professional advisors. The Company has adopted a variety of calculation methods to confirm the consideration of the transaction, with reference to the situation of several comparable listed companies in the mining industry and the valuation analysis of comparable equity interest acquisition transactions in mining exploration projects, and analyzed the project valuation through a financial model. According to the feasibility study report on Goulamina spodumene mine project prepared by Lycopodium in November 2020, the net pre-tax present value of the project is US$1,234 million, and the internal rate of return is 55.8%. The Company believes that the transaction price is within a reasonable range, taking into account the market condition, the competition tendency and other factors.

Purpose, impact on the company and existing risks of the transaction

  1. Purpose of the transaction

The transaction will directly provide the lithium resources required for the development of the Company, which guarantees the stable development of the Company in the long run and is conductive to improving the core competitiveness of the Company.

  1. Impact on the Company of the transaction

The transaction will lead to a certain of net outflow for the cash flow of the Company, which will not have a significant impact on the normal working capital of the Company. The transaction will have a positive impact on the financial position and operating results of the Company in the future.

  1. Existing risks in the transaction

  2. (i) The transaction is subject to approval by various competent authorities, and subject to verification and approval by and filing with relevant competent authorities of the PRC, which involves the risk of failing to obtain approval.

  3. (ii) The changes in policies on mineral products qualification admittance, environmental protection examination and approval, production safety, taxation and other matters will affect the future production and operation and profitability of LMSA.

  4. (iii) Notwithstanding some professional institution has conducted evaluation on the resource reserve of Goulamina spodumene mine project, there are risks, with respect to the resource quantity data, that the total resources and the reserves may differ from the actual total resources, reserves, and actual exploitable reserves.

  5. (iv) Due to series of fixed asset investment and technology investment required for mineral mining, as well as the natural conditions in the environment where the Goulamina spodumene mine project is situated, there may be a risk that the expected scale of mining may not be achieved.

– 11 –

LETTER FROM THE BOARD

  • (v) Due to the impact of international politics, economic environment and industrial policies, the fluctuation in the price of lithium products will affect the economic benefit from Goulamina spodumene mine project.

  • (vi) If the production of the Goulamina spodumene mine project does not progress as expected, there may be a risk that the loan will not be repaid in a timely manner.

  • (vii) In accordance with relevant mining laws in Mali, Malian government shall obtain 10% equity interest in domestic mining companies in Mali free of charge and be entitled to further acquire not more than 10% equity interest in such mining companies in the form of cash or otherwise. Therefore, the ultimate shareholding by Netherlands SPV Company in LMSA will depend on the exercise of the acquisition right by Malian government.

II. PROPOSED CAPITAL INCREASE IN ITS CONTROLLED SUBSIDIARY GANFENG LIENERGY

In order to meet the needs of the Company’s development, give full play to the capital strength of the controlled subsidiary, and realize the goal of making the company bigger and stronger, it’s agreed that the Company increases its capital to its controlled subsidiary Ganfeng LiEnergy with its own funds of RMB2 billion, of which RMB800 million shall be recognized in the registered capital.

Before the completion of the capital increase, the Company hold 54.62% equity interest in Ganfeng LiEnergy. Upon the completion of the capital increase, the Company will hold 60.87% equity interest in Ganfeng LiEnergy (the final shareholding of Industrial and Commercial Registration shall prevail).

The capital injection is to expand the capital strength of the controlled subsidiary and ensure the capital demand of project investment of the controlled subsidiary. The capital injection will not change the equity control by the Company in controlled subsidiary and shall have positive effect to future financial conditions and operation results of the Company.

V. PROPOSED AMENDMENTS TO THE ARTICLES OF ASSOCIATION

Reference is made to the announcement of the Company dated July 30, 2021 in relation to the proposed amendments to the Articles of Association.

As a result of the conversion of “Ganfeng Convertible Bonds 2” into 33,505,754 A Shares and the issuance of 48,044,400 H Shares by the Company on June 21, 2021, the total issued share capital of the Company was increased from 1,355,928,726 Shares to 1,437,478,880 Shares, and its registered capital was increased from RMB1,355,928,726 to RMB1,437,478,880.

In light of the changes in the business scope, the issued share capital and the registered capital of the Company, the resolution in relation to the proposed amendments to the Articles of Association was considered and approved at the 31th meeting of the fifth session of the Board.
